Orange Simple Syrup

Making your own simple syrup really makes a difference in your drinks and desserts. A simple syrup is just equal parts granulated sugar and water. The sugar and water are combined in a saucepan, then you add whatever additional ingredients you want for flavoring. In this case it’s orange peel!

Miniature Bronze Sculptures

I’ve always enjoyed creating smaller sculptures. I like the detail and sweetness of them! Maybe it’s because I started my art career with mosaics, which are also very detailed? Regardless, they make me smile. For the bronze sculptures I sculpt in oil based clay, which is non-drying so I can take my time. Once I have a sculpture finished, I bring it to my foundry and they create a mold using the lost wax process.
